histogram是一个在图像上应用广泛的一个统计工具,bag-of-word,spatial pymarid matching等等都是基于histogram的。那么如何去做到有效的统计,而不去自己写很长很慢的循环完成这项工作呢?matlab提供了一个非常便利的函数:hist

下面将得到hist的一些函数用法:

设数据为10000个正态分布:y = randn(10000,1);区间从-4到4:x = -4:0.1:4;

1.n=hist(Y);

默认十个等间隔区间,并返回每个范围内的Y的元素个数作为一行向量,如下图:

2.n=hist(Y,X);

X是一个事先给定的区间划分,统计Y在X这个区间划分下的个数,如下图

3.n=hist(Y,nbins);

nbins是间隔数,也就是说我们应该统计多少个间隔,这里设nbins=20,如下图:

4.[n,xout]=hist(...);

返回的参数多了很多,n是每一个区间的个数,xout是区间的中心位置

matlab hist函数的使用相关推荐

  1. matlab hist函数_算法工匠MATLAB专训营:Matlab绘图,小试牛刀

    作者 | 蔡老师 仿真秀专栏作者 首发 | 仿真秀平台 导读:正文之前,我在此详细说明一下,因为本文包含的程序太难得,网上肯定找不到这样的程序.随着讲课的越来越深入,我给出的程序会越来越实用,接近于实 ...

  2. matlab hist函数_MATLAB在绘图时的用法—数据分布图(一)

    (1) 条形图 用单位长度表示一定的数量,各数据变量按照数量的多少化成长短不同的条形,便于比较分析.二维条形图按图形方向可以分为垂直条形图和水平条形图,而每种图形又都存在两种模式:累计式和分组式.其中 ...

  3. matlab hist函数的用法

    histogram是一个在图像上应用广泛的一个统计工具,bag-of-word,spatial pymarid matching等等都是基于histogram的.那么如何去做到有效的统计,而不去自己写 ...

  4. matlab hist函数_超全Matlab绘图方法整理(建议收藏!)

    你好,我是goldsunC 让我们一起进步吧! 使用Matlab绘图 图像是结果的一种可视化表现,它能直观的体现你的结果,并且能体现你获得结果的准确性,在当前的大数据时代,在做数据分析的时候,将其可视 ...

  5. 使用Matlab hist函数大体估计一组随机数的概率分布

    r = randn(50, 50); disp(r); %plot(r); hist(r); %从直方图可以看出,数据服从正态分布 r1 = rand(50); hist(r1); %从图中可以看出, ...

  6. 【matlab】直方图(hist函数的应用)

    [matlab]直方图(hist函数的应用) 语法: hist(数据) hist(数据,分组个数) hist(数据,x轴划分情况) 可以用代码展示该函数的作用: >> x=0:0.1:2* ...

  7. matlab histc的用法,matlab的hist函数应用技巧

    如果在一个矩阵中杂乱的分布这一组数据,且数据中有重复,想统计出相同数据出现的次数,可使用以下方法: 设该矩阵为a(1,20),则可以 a=[2.57,2.9,2.87,2.82,2.49,2.69,3 ...

  8. matlab histc的用法,matlab的hist函数应用技巧及使用方法

    如果在一个矩阵中杂乱的分布这一组数据,且数据中有重复,想统计出相同数据出现的次数,可使用以下方法: 设该矩阵为a(1,20),则可以 a=[2.57,2.9,2.87,2.82,2.49,2.69,3 ...

  9. matlab doc函数,matlab常用函数.doc

    matlab常用函数.doc MatLab 常用函数 1. 特殊变量与常数 ans 计算结果的变量名 computer 确定运行的计算机 eps 浮点相对精度 Inf 无穷大 I 虚数单位 name ...

  10. Matlab参考函数

    附录1 常用命令 附录1.1 管理用命令 函数名 功能描述 函数名 功能描述 addpath 增加一条搜索路径 rmpath 删除一条搜索路径 demo 运行Matlab演示程序 type 列出.M文 ...

最新文章

  1. ELK 中的elasticsearch 集群的部署
  2. Mysql分组查询group by语句详解
  3. 成功案例_APP成功推广案例
  4. el-cascader超出屏幕问题
  5. oracle中自定义异常编号,Oracle自定义异常的使用
  6. ASP.NET AJAX应用
  7. 神经网络BP反向传播算法原理和详细推导流程
  8. 开学季,别忙着给孩子训练专注力!先搞清楚孩子的专注力类型
  9. docker安装gitlab
  10. 扁平化设计的色彩选择
  11. App Store 或涉嫌垄断和违法,开发者拟集体诉讼
  12. 华为HCNA路由与交换eNSP实战(1)静态路由基础
  13. 计算机上哪个键可以按出符号,键盘符号怎么打出来_各种符号在键盘上怎么打出来-win7之家...
  14. 【愚公系列】2022年08月 微信小程序-(rich-text)富文本和(text)文本的详解
  15. 1.C语言的特点和学习目标
  16. 跟 John Ousterhout 学 Raft 算法
  17. elementUI InfiniteScroll 无限滚动 一次加载到底不受禁用限制问题解决
  18. 利用python进行探索性数据分析(EDA):以Kaggle泰坦尼克号数据集为例
  19. sql语句中的or用法(及与and和in区别)
  20. Human-Level Control Through Deep Reinforcement Learning论文解读

热门文章

  1. 五子棋项目结束总结_五子棋比赛活动总结
  2. 2020-12-14读书笔记《日日是好日》
  3. 爬取大麦网演出信息保存为CSV文件并制作词云
  4. iPhone6和iPhone6 Plus和iPhone5s屏幕尺寸,分辨率,密度 对比
  5. Python编程快速上手----让繁琐的工作自动化(1. python编程基础)
  6. redirect_uri参数错误
  7. matlab中加载数据方式,【转帖】Matlab数据导入方法
  8. 关于修改文件拒绝访问的问题
  9. androidStudio中通过svn版本控制后整个工作空间代码变成红色或者绿色
  10. 归纳遇到的一些参考文献的格式问题